Real Madrid has reportedly informed French midfielder Aurélien Tchouaméni that he is no longer part of their plans for next season, paving the way for a potential departure. Arsenal and Tottenham are closely monitoring the situation ahead of the summer transfer window.
Tchouaméni’s Future at Real Madrid in Doubt
- Performance Concerns: The 24-year-old has struggled to maintain a consistent starting role, leading Madrid’s hierarchy to consider selling him.
- Heavy Defeat to Barcelona: Real Madrid’s 5-2 loss in the Spanish Super Cup final has intensified discussions about a squad overhaul.
Despite his talent, some key figures at the club believe moving on from Tchouaméni would be in the team’s best interest. However, manager Carlo Ancelotti remains a strong supporter of the player, defending him in recent press conferences.
Premier League Clubs on High Alert
With Madrid signaling his availability, top English clubs are positioning themselves for a potential move:
- Arsenal: Looking to reinforce their midfield with a defensive anchor.
- Tottenham: Keen on adding depth and quality under Ange Postecoglou.
A bidding war could be on the horizon, with Madrid aiming to recoup a significant fee for a player they signed for €100 million from Monaco in 2022.
